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

FMCSA: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ration in Panco, KY

Employers affected by 49 CFR 382.305 in Panco, KY must uphold a robust random testing program. It is mandatory for owner-operators to be part of a consortium consisting of at least two covered employees.

  • 50% -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10% - DOT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

USCG: United States Coast Guard (now under Homeland Security)

Under the regulations of 46 CFR Part 16.230, marine employers are required to execute random drug testing for individuals in safety-sensitive positions. This practice is crucial in ensuring maritime safety and compliance regardless of location, including states like Panco, KY.

  • 50% -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ine test)
  • Alcohol - Not applicable for USCG random minimums

It's important to note that while alcohol testing is not required, the program still maintains rigorous standards to ensure a drug-free workplace.

Federal Aviation Administration (FAA)

Following the regulations outlined in 14 CFR Part 120, employers must incorporate all safety-sensitive duties into their testing protocols. In Panco, KY, the aviation sector adheres to this by including rigorous testing processes that cover key safety positions to maintain operational integrity.

  • 25% Controlled Substances Testing using the DOT 5-panel urine test
  • 10%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

The Federal Railroad Administration necessitates that railroads, inclusive of those in Panco, KY, present and adhere to an FRA-endorsed random testing plan, as outlined in Sections 49 CFR 219.601-219.609. This ensures the ongoing safety and reliability of railroad operations within the state.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

FTA- Federal Transit Administration

As regulated under 49 CFR Part 655, employers associated with public transit in Panco, KY are required to utilize an empirically valid mechanism for employee selection. This regulation emphasizes the importance of methodical and unbiased selection protocols to ensure safety-sensitive positions are scrutinized rigorously.

  • 50%- Drugs
  • 10%-  Alcohol

PHMSA- Pipeline & Hazardous Materials Safety Administration

In adherence to federal mandates, operators in Panco, KY who fall under Parts 192, 193, or 195 are required to conduct testing of covered employees as dictated by 49 CFR Part 199. The goal is to maintain high safety and compliance levels at all times.

  • 50%-Drugs
  • Alcohol- N/A (no PHMSA random alcohol minimum)

Who Must Be in a DOT Random Program?

  • Truck drivers (CDL) & motor carriers
  • Train engineers, conductors, dispatchers
  • Merchant mariners & marine employers
  • Airline pilots, flight attendants, mechanics, ATC
  • Pipeline operations, maintenance & emergency response
  • Transit operations, maintenance & certain CDL roles

DOT Consortium: Frequently Asked Questions

  • What is a DOT Consortium (C/TPA) and who needs it?

    A consortium C/TPA is a specialized service agent that oversees all or part of an employer's drug and alcohol testing program, managing random testing pools and ensuring compliance with 49 CFR part 40.

  • Are random testing percentages always the same or do they change?

    The percentages for DOT random testing can vary each year depending on the positivity rate; however, in our consortium, regardless of the testing rate, all DOT random testing fees are included.

  • What happens when I am selected for a random test?

    ADT contacts the company's Designated Employer Representative (DER) or Owner Operator via email or phone, providing the nearest testing location and instructions. The selected employee must immediately report to the testing center upon notification.

  • What drugs are tested on a DOT drug test?

    A DOT drug test involves a DOT 5-panel urine screening and a DOT breath alcohol test. Ensure all tests are conducted using a Federal CCF and Federal Alcohol Testing forms.

  • Can you help during a DOT audit or inspection?

    Yes, ADT assists by organizing necessary documentation such as pre-employment tests, proof of random pool enrollment, supervisor training certificates, DOT policy development, and MIS reports.

  • How often can I update my employee pool?

    Employee roster updates are confirmed each quarter. Employers can add or remove covered employees at any time before selection dates.
